Sabine Van Huffel is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Signal Processing and Rheumatology. According to data from OpenAlex, Sabine Van Huffel has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 359 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 4 papers in Signal Processing and 2 papers in Rheumatology. Recurrent topics in Sabine Van Huffel’s work include E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(6 papers), Blind Source Separation Techniques (4 papers) and Endometriosis Research and Treatment (2 papers). Sabine Van Huffel is often cited by papers focused on E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(6 papers), Blind Source Separation Techniques (4 papers) and Endometriosis Research and Treatment (2 papers). Sabine Van Huffel coll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, United Kingdom and United States. Sabine Van Huffel's co-authors include Ivan Gligorijević, Maarten De Vos, Joachim Taelman, Bogdan Mijović, Bart Vanrumste, Kris Cuppens, Berten Ceulemans, Lieven Lagae, Bertien Buyse and Johan A. K. Suykens and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Biomedical Engineering, Breast Cancer Research and Treatment and Ultrasound in Obstetrics and Gynecology.
